Kelvin Oladipo - PeerSpot reviewer
User-friendly scanning provides valuable vulnerability insights, but pricing improvements are needed
Qualys Web Application Scanning ( /products/qualys-web-application-scanning-reviews ) is user-friendly, easy to understand, easy to use, and easy to deploy. Credential scanning is very effective because it goes in-depth into the system, crawling the pages, and reporting on vulnerabilities. The product helps by providing options for remediating vulnerabilities it finds, making it really useful.

Cons

"We had some issues where Checkmarx did not recognize a vulnerability. We had to talk with the vendor, and they had to include an improvement in the tool to resolve this issue."
"The on-premises version is more expensive compared to the cloud version."
"We had some issues where Checkmarx did not recognize a vulnerability."
"In certain cases, this product does have false positives, which the company should work on."
"Qualys Web Application Scanning is very complex to use, and its graphical interface is not very user-friendly."
"In terms of the Policy Compliance model which they currently have, not all the platforms are being covered. If they could improve on the Policy Compliance model, since there are policies which are benchmarked against it, this will be helpful for us."
"The authenticated scanning feature could be improved by adding support for real-time scanning tokens and authorization tokens."
"We procured around 110 licenses for Web Application Scanning, but we have issues running concurrent scans. I don't currently have the option to trigger scans for all 100-plus websites. The default limit is around 10 conference scans. It's not very scalable, to be honest, because of the limitation that they put on concurrent scans."
"The product's pricing could be better."
"The scanner reports a lot of false positives, which is something that needs to be improved."
"It should have better automatic reporting."

What needs improvement with Checkmarx SAST?
We had some issues where Checkmarx did not recognize a vulnerability. We had to talk with the vendor, and they had to include an improvement in the tool to resolve this issue.
What is your primary use case for Checkmarx SAST?
We integrated Checkmarx with our pipelines in Jenkins. We had it fully automated for static security scanning to protect our company against attacks.
